Market context

Where sachets fit for a Kentucky brand

Kentucky's supplement signal is dominated by one fact: UPS Worldport in Louisville is the largest automated air-package sorting facility in the world, which has turned the metro into a genuine DTC air-fulfilment hub alongside a smaller Lexington equine-and-bourbon CPG culture. A sachet is a direct fit for an air-fulfilment-first brand, because its flat, low-weight profile keeps a parcel closer to the lightest dimensional-weight tier air carriers price against, compounding into a real cost difference across a Worldport-routed national parcel volume.

Regulation carries none of that logistics weight: label claims and compliance ownership sit with the brand owner under the same federal framework as every other state, with no Kentucky-specific notification step. The genuinely Kentucky-specific decision is whether a brand's parcel economics are air-fulfilment-sensitive enough that a sachet's lighter dimensional-weight profile is worth building the range around.

Why does UPS Worldport make sachets relevant for a Kentucky-fulfilled brand?

Worldport's automated air-package sorting has made Louisville a genuine DTC air-fulfilment hub, and a sachet's flat, low-weight profile keeps parcels closer to the lightest dimensional-weight pricing tier air carriers use, which compounds into real savings across national parcel volume.

What is the difference between the two beauty sachets in the catalogue?

Collagen Beauty Premium Sachets and Hair, Skin & Nails Vegan Sachets share the same biotin-and-astaxanthin actives but carry different positioning — one general, one vegan — giving a Kentucky brand two labels to sample against one audience.

Does Kentucky require a separate state filing before a sachet supplement launch?

No — supplement labelling and claims follow the US federal framework in Kentucky exactly as in every other state, and compliance ownership sits with the brand owner with no state notification step.
